汽车电子嵌入式软件工程师如何进行职业规划和晋升?

随着汽车产业的飞速发展,汽车电子嵌入式软件工程师这一职业也日益受到关注。那么,如何在这个领域进行职业规划和晋升呢?本文将从以下几个方面为您详细解析。

一、明确职业定位

首先,明确自己的职业定位至关重要。汽车电子嵌入式软件工程师主要负责汽车电子设备的软件开发、测试和维护等工作。这一职业要求具备扎实的计算机基础知识、嵌入式系统设计能力以及汽车电子行业的相关知识。

二、学习相关技能

  1. 掌握编程语言:熟练掌握C/C++、Java等编程语言是汽车电子嵌入式软件工程师的基本技能。此外,了解Python、JavaScript等脚本语言也会有助于工作。

  2. 熟悉嵌入式系统:嵌入式系统是汽车电子设备的核心,了解其原理、架构和设计方法对于工程师来说至关重要。学习嵌入式系统的基础知识,如处理器、存储器、外设等。

  3. 掌握汽车电子相关知识:了解汽车电子的基本原理、常见技术和应用领域,如车载网络、传感器、执行器等。

  4. 学习软件开发流程:掌握软件开发的基本流程,如需求分析、设计、编码、测试和部署等。

三、积累项目经验

  1. 参与项目实践:通过参与实际项目,锻炼自己的实际操作能力,积累经验。

  2. 关注行业动态:关注汽车电子行业的技术发展趋势,了解最新的技术和产品。

  3. 撰写技术文档:在项目中,撰写技术文档,提高自己的写作能力。

四、提升个人素质

  1. 提高沟通能力:汽车电子嵌入式软件工程师需要与团队成员、客户和上级进行沟通,提高沟通能力有助于更好地完成工作。

  2. 培养团队合作精神:汽车电子嵌入式软件工程师往往需要与多个团队协作,培养团队合作精神有助于提高工作效率。

  3. 关注职业发展:了解汽车电子嵌入式软件工程师的职业发展路径,如技术专家、项目经理、技术经理等。

五、职业晋升路径

  1. 初级工程师:熟悉基本技能,参与项目实践,积累经验。

  2. 中级工程师:具备丰富的项目经验,独立完成项目,具备一定的技术指导能力。

  3. 高级工程师:具备深厚的专业知识,具备技术指导、团队管理能力,能解决复杂的技术问题。

  4. 技术专家:在某一领域具有丰富的经验,具备技术领导力,参与行业标准的制定。

  5. 项目经理:具备项目管理能力,负责项目的整体规划、执行和监控。

  6. 技术经理:具备团队管理、技术指导能力,负责团队的技术研发和项目管理。

案例分析

张三,本科毕业于某知名大学计算机专业,毕业后进入一家汽车电子公司担任嵌入式软件工程师。在工作中,他不断学习新知识,积累项目经验,积极参加公司组织的培训活动。经过几年的努力,他已成为公司的高级工程师,负责带领团队完成关键项目。

总结

汽车电子嵌入式软件工程师的职业规划和晋升需要从多个方面入手,包括明确职业定位、学习相关技能、积累项目经验、提升个人素质等。通过不断努力,相信您也能在这个领域取得优异的成绩。

猜你喜欢:猎头合作